Oxandrolone Improves Height Velocity and BMI in Patients with Cystic Fibrosis

Oxandrolone significantly improved height velocity and BMI z score in pediatric cystic fibrosis (CF) patients. This anabolic steroid showed potential for enhancing growth and nutritional status in CF, with no reported adverse events.
Area of Science:
- Pediatric Endocrinology
- Pulmonology
- Nutritional Science
Background:
- Cystic Fibrosis (CF) is a genetic disorder affecting multiple organs, often leading to malnutrition and growth failure.
- Optimizing nutritional status and linear growth is crucial for improving outcomes in pediatric CF patients.
- Anabolic steroids are sometimes considered to address growth deficits in chronic diseases.
Observation:
- A retrospective review of 5 pediatric CF patients (ages 8.5-14.5 years) treated with oxandrolone (2.5 mg daily for 8-38 months) was conducted.
- Key metrics including height z score, height velocity (HV), BMI z score, weight velocity (WV), and pulmonary function were analyzed.
- Data were compared pre- and post-oxandrolone treatment.
Findings:
- Oxandrolone treatment led to a statistically significant improvement in height velocity (HV) (P < .01) and BMI z score (P = .02).
- Beneficial trends were observed for height z score and weight velocity (WV), though they did not reach statistical significance.
- No adverse events were reported during the study period.
Implications:
- Oxandrolone may be an effective therapeutic option for improving linear growth and nutritional status in pediatric CF patients.
- Further large-scale studies are warranted to confirm the efficacy, safety, and cost-effectiveness of oxandrolone in CF.
- This finding could inform treatment strategies aimed at enhancing growth and overall health in children with cystic fibrosis.
Abstract:
Objective. To evaluate the effectiveness of oxandrolone in improving the nutritional status and linear growth of pediatric patients with cystic fibrosis (CF). Methods. Medical records of patients with CF treated with oxandrolone were reviewed for height z score, height velocity (HV), BMI z score, weight velocity (WV), Tanner stage, pulmonary function, liver enzyme levels, and any reported adverse events. Data were compared before (pre-Ox) and after (Ox) oxandrolone using a paired t-test. Results. 5 subjects (ages 8.5-14.5 years) were treated with oxandrolone 2.5 mg daily for 8-38 months. After 8-12 months of treatment, there was a statistically significant improvement in HV (pre-Ox = 5.3 +/- 1.4 cm/yr, Ox = 8.3 +/- 1.2 cm/yr, P < .01) and BMI z score (pre-Ox = -0.61 +/- 1.04, Ox = -0.30 +/- 0.86, P = .02). Both height z score (pre-Ox = -1.64 +/- 0.63, Ox = -1.30 +/- 0.49, P = .057) and WV (pre-Ox = 4.2 +/- 3.7 kg/yr, Ox = 6.8 +/- 1.0 kg/yr, P = .072) showed beneficial trends that did not reach statistical significance. No adverse events were reported. Conclusions. In this brief clinical report, oxandrolone improved the HV and BMI z score in patients with CF. Larger studies are needed to determine if oxandrolone is an effective, safe, and affordable option to stimulate appetite, improve weight gain, and promote linear growth in patients with CF.
